Hi Matt,
1) You can find Clover schema in Clover-for Ant (clover-ant-X.X.X.zip) zip file under /etc/clover.xsd.
2) Please note that Clover is not available on OnDemand. See FAQ entry on confluence and post on answers.atlassian.com.
